Use of an ACL Tibial Drill Guide to Reduce Radiation Exposure During High Tibial Osteotomy: A Comparative Analysis
Background: Medial open-wedge high tibial osteotomy (HTO) is an established treatment for medial compartment osteoarthritis in patients with varus alignment. Accurate K-wire placement is essential for a safe and reproducible osteotomy, yet it often requires repeated fluoroscopic checks, increasing radiation exposure. To evaluate whether an anterior cruciate ligament (ACL) tibial drill guide improves the accuracy of K-wire placement and reduces radiation exposure and surgical time compared with the freehand technique.Methods: This retrospective study included 40 patients who underwent medial open-wedge HTO. Patients were divided into a Freehand Group (n=20) and a Guided Group (n=20), in which an ACL tibial drill guide was used for K-wire placement.
